Our Mission

Since 2006, the Jon Bon Jovi Soul Foundation has worked to break the cycle of hunger, poverty and homelessness through developing partnerships, creating programs and providing grant funding to support innovative community benefit organizations.

It is the organization’s goal to recognize and maximize the human potential in those affected by hunger, poverty and homelessness by offering assistance in establishing programs that provide food and affordable housing while supporting social services and job training programs.

The Foundation started its work through the localized efforts of the Philadelphia Soul Arena Football Team and its celebrity owners (which included Jon Bon Jovi). The Foundation quickly expanded its work to have a national presence in it’s commitment to develop role models for our city on the individual level, corporate level, and community level by developing, promoting, and assisting in innovative and long-lasting solutions to rebuilding pride in one’s self and one’s community – one SOUL at a time.

JBJ Soul Kitchen seeks to provide healthy, locally-sourced food in a warm and welcoming restaurant setting to an in-need and paying customer to address the issues of food insecurity. We empower individuals by providing resources and volunteer opportunities. We encourage our paying customers to effect change by ‘paying it forward’ to cover the cost of the in-need customers. We promise to treat all of our customers with dignity and respect while uniting communities and forming healthy and lasting relationships through food.
